Looking Out For Our


Neighbours


ourneighbours.org.uk
Relaunching the campaign to combat
loneliness and social isolation, this site
has made some some subtle yet effective
tweaks to increase engagement. The new
Get Involved button suggests ‘Simple
things you can do’, along with associated
downloads such as safety sheets and
recipes, while new additions include an
inspiring news section and videos
showing the impact a simple “hello” can
have on others. Visitors are encouraged
to use the hashtag #OurNeighbours on
social media to share their own stories
and promote the scheme.


Transport for Wales
tfwrail.wales
Aiming to get commuters back on track
for the long haul, Transport for Wales has
added a season-ticket buying option to
its homepage. Just click the relevant tab,
select where you want to go to and from,
indicate a start date, add a railcard and
select a ticket type to view the options
and make a purchase. The rest of the site
remains much the same, with options to
switch between Welsh and English, see
destinations and view travel updates.
Timetables and a link to download the
app have been added to the Planning
Your Journey section and the site is as
easy to get around as ever.
